Firefox插件以其格式智能复制文本?

时间:2008-12-13 19:33:14

标签: html firefox plugins

在查看网页时,我想将一系列带有html格式的文本复制到一个页面中。 这意味着如果某些文本是粗体和蓝色,我希望该工具在html中创建一个样式或类,使文本变为蓝色。一切都包含在生成的HTML中。

我已经下载了类似的插件,但类定义仍然是外部的,这意味着我必须单独获取它们。非技术用户在这里会不知所措。我希望用户能够复制并粘贴到新的网页,该页面才能正常工作,因为复制的html包含所有内容。

这不一定是FF插件。它可能是IE或Windows应用程序。

4 个答案:

答案 0 :(得分:1)

我认为你可以通过使用Firebug for Firefox扩展来实现这一目标。我经常使用它来导出网页的内容,以便用于重建类似的对象。这还是技术性的吗?我认为,Firebug是一个强大而可行的选择,值得学习。

答案 1 :(得分:0)

我认为复制操作已经这样做了。如果我复制此页面并将其粘贴到WYSIWYG编辑器(如TinyMCE(包含在Wordpress中)中),我将获得格式化。例如,此页面的文本是(粘贴):

<h2><a href="http://stackoverflow.com/questions/365603/firefox-plugin-to-copy-text-with-its-formatting-intelligently">Firefox plugin to copy text with its formatting Intelligently?</a></h2>

复制HTML标记,但不复制外部CSS。我怀疑创建一个适用于您的独立代码片段的CSS,如果可能的话,它在DOM层次结构中的样式将非常困难。

答案 2 :(得分:0)

试试SnappySnippet,它是一个Chrome扩展程序,可以复制html和元素的所有相关css样式。它将自身集成到Chrome控制台中。我希望这有帮助

答案 3 :(得分:0)

这似乎是您要找的:

网页设计海盗: https://addons.mozilla.org/en-CA/firefox/addon/web-design-pirate-for-devtools/

它在开发者工具中创建了一个新的“海盗”标签,让您可以获取所需的元素,包括所有相关的 CSS。